Gerry Really pleased about that! This afternoon I took our dog (Sprocket) into the mountains with my little Sony DAB which has a signal strength meter. With the aerial fully extended I found a spot where I lost the signal,I then shortened it to 333mm and then as you say "hey presto" the full range of programmes popped up. Using the signal strength meter I pulled the aerial fully out and found a point where reception was iffy,then reducing the length to 333mm the signal meter went up by 25 somethings it could be pepper corns or oranges,it's not calibrated just a guide.
